Motor Electronics Coolant Pump Control Circuit High
The P0B3A code indicates that the Powertrain Control Module (PCM) has detected a voltage or resistance signal from the motor electronics coolant pump control circuit that is higher than the expected range. This pump is responsible for circulating coolant through the inverter and motor electronics in hybrid/electric vehicles. A high circuit condition typically points to a short to voltage, a faulty pump, or a wiring issue.
1. Symptoms You Will Notice
- Check Engine Light illuminated
- Overheating of motor electronics or inverter
- Reduced hybrid system performance
- Possible coolant leaks
2. Most Common Causes
- Short to voltage in the control circuit wiring
- Faulty motor electronics coolant pump
- Corroded or damaged connector
- Failed PCM (rare)
3. Step-by-Step Diagnosis
Step 1: Scan for additional codes and freeze frame data.
Step 2: Visually inspect the coolant pump and wiring for damage or corrosion.
Step 3: Test the pump control circuit voltage and resistance with a multimeter.
Step 4: Check for continuity and shorts to ground or power.
Step 5: If wiring is okay, test the pump directly by applying power and ground.
4. Frequently Asked Questions
Is it safe to drive with this code?▼
It is not recommended. Driving with a faulty coolant pump can lead to overheating of the motor electronics, potentially causing expensive damage.
